Output d7782d27d23b3a4e301d9a0efe4ceb4d093704e6ffd2dfe3b12ec9c3e88d623b:0

value
142167154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defdf08fe6fbbb213a90e4bddeae1174b0493a OP_EQUAL
address
37WjdP5fijfVcYDa34SdzuQKxNJ1ivaqQW
transaction
d7782d27d23b3a4e301d9a0efe4ceb4d093704e6ffd2dfe3b12ec9c3e88d623b
confirmations
270241
spent
true